Also invest in some of the moistened wipes and good quality ... WebMany different things can cause diaper rash, including: Too much moisture in your baby’s diaper area. Chafing or rubbing ( intertrigo) in their diaper area. When pee or poop touch your baby’s skin for long periods of time. Yeast infection. Bacterial infection.
